Output 8c8e939ad2c00cbff1861c67923f0f618fd85d1e34d56e27a808c4e3f0befb1d:1

value
1835938
script pubkey
OP_0 OP_PUSHBYTES_20 e5de8c65a4b8031393950ab657d97d14bfacafbe
address
bc1quh0gcedyhqp38yu4p2m90ktazjl6eta7uuhm66
transaction
8c8e939ad2c00cbff1861c67923f0f618fd85d1e34d56e27a808c4e3f0befb1d
confirmations
2530
spent
true